The Women at the Workbench: Carpentry Workshop is a hands-on experience designed for anyone eager to learn the fundamentals of woodworking in a welcoming, supportive space. Guided by a skilled female carpenter, you’ll gain practical skills like measuring, cutting, and assembling, all while creating your very own project. Whether you’re picking up a tool for the first time or rediscovering a passion, you’ll leave with new skills, lasting confidence, and something beautiful you built yourself. This workshop is for 18 years old and up. All are welcome. Cost is $65.

The Women at the Workbench: Electrical Workshop is a dynamic, hands-on experience designed for anyone looking to build confidence and learn the basics of electrical work. In a supportive and encouraging environment, you’ll explore everything from changing outlets to understanding switches—guided every step of the way by a skilled female electrician. No experience needed—just bring your curiosity. Walk in unsure, walk out empowered, with the power truly in your hands. This course is for 18 years old and up. Cost is $65.

Most students underperform on tests due to poor test-taking skills and time management—not lack of knowledge. This workshop teaches a focused, effective study system to maximize your time and improve retention. In this session, you will learn: How written exams are structured and designed, a systematic method to study and retain information, and proven strategies to eliminate incorrect answers and improve accuracy. This workshop is for 15 years old and up. This workshop is FREE.
PA EMS – Con ed included (3.5 hrs other). Space is limited to 65 students.

Join us for a 4- week Tai Chi workshop that will have you “swimming in air”. Participate in a series of motions developed to circulate energy though the body in a relaxed way. Every joint and muscle group will be engaged within a 9 minute motion group. This course is taught Master Instructor, Wayne Wolfe, who is a teacher of traditional Yang Style Tai Chi Chuan with more than 30 years of experience. Having learned the form from Grandmaster William CC Chen in New York City who he traveled to New York to train with for several years, Wayne has continued to study with Grandmaster Chen to this day. Tai Chi is an experience which can bring benefits to the body as well as the mind. The cost of the 4-week workshop is $50.
